Tasked with establishing a new industry vertical for a growing digital agency, I identified the beauty and cosmetology sector as a strategic expansion opportunity, acquired anchor clients, built market credibility, and developed a repeatable acquisition approach for future growth.

About the Initiative

When I joined Akhand Solutions as Chief Growth Officer, my primary responsibility was to help the company establish credibility within a focused market segment before expanding further. Rather than serving a wide range of industries with no clear positioning, the objective was to build authority in a niche where the agency could create a strong reputation and generate referrals.

The longer term vision was equally important. A specialized portfolio would not only improve domestic growth opportunities but also create a stronger foundation for entering international markets.

Choosing the Market

After evaluating several possibilities, I identified the beauty and cosmetology industry as the most promising entry point. The agency already had a single client within the sector through existing relationships, providing an opportunity to test the market without significant upfront risk.

The challenge was simple. Turn one client into a credible industry presence.

Building Credibility
Through Early Clients

The first stage focused on acquiring portfolio clients rather than maximizing revenue. To reduce friction and accelerate adoption, I personally handled outreach, relationship building, onboarding, and project discussions.

In several cases, services were offered at break even pricing and design work was provided without additional charges. The objective was not short term profit. It was building enough proof that future clients could trust the agency's capabilities within the niche.

This approach helped establish an initial portfolio and created the foundation for more ambitious client acquisition efforts.

Acquiring Industry Leaders

As credibility grew, the outreach strategy shifted toward larger opportunities.

One of the most significant milestones was onboarding a leading beauty creator from Maharashtra with more than 20,000 organic Instagram followers. The partnership strengthened the agency's visibility within the creator ecosystem and provided additional social proof for future conversations.

The next breakthrough came through acquiring ABTC, one of India's oldest and most respected organizations in Beauty Therapy and Cosmetology. For many professionals entering the industry, ABTC serves as a recognized source of education, training, and certification.

Following that engagement, we also began working with the Chairman of ABTC on her personal business venture, a beauty salon based in Pune.

Lessons in Execution

While the acquisition strategy successfully attracted clients and established credibility within the niche, the experience also highlighted an important reality of business building.

Customer acquisition alone is not enough.

Long term success depends on the ability of the broader team to consistently deliver quality execution after the sale. Several client relationships faced challenges because operational delivery did not keep pace with growth. This ultimately reinforced the importance of execution quality, team capability, and retention systems alongside sales performance.
